Hitachi H8/300H Series Programming Manual page 131

Table of Contents

Advertisement

Operand Format and Number of States Required for Execution
Addressing
Mnemonic
Mode
Register
MOV.W
indirect
MOV.W
Rs,@(d:16,ERd)
Register
indirect with
displacement
MOV.W
Rs,@(d:24,ERd)
Register
indirect with
MOV.W
post-increment
MOV.W
Absolute
address
MOV.W
Notes
1. The destination operand <EAd> must be located at an even address.
2. In machine language, MOV.W Rs, @–R7 is identical to PUSH.W Rs.
3. Execution of MOV.W Rn, @–ERn first decrements ERn by 2, then transfers the resulting value.
Instruction Format
Operands
1st byte
2nd byte
3rd byte
Rs,@ERd
6
9
1
erd
rs
6
F
1
erd
rs
0
erd
7
8
0
6
Rs,@–ERd
6
D
1
erd
rs
Rs,@aa:16
6
B
8
rs
Rs,@aa:24
6
B
A
rs
0
4th byte
5th byte
6th byte
7th byte
disp
B
A
rs
0
0
abs
0
abs
123
No. of
States
8th byte
4
6
10
disp
6
6
8

Hide quick links:

Advertisement

Table of Contents
loading

Table of Contents